Architectural project for a multisports hall in Curitiba, Brazil. It was developed as Bachelor’s Thesis in the Architecture and Urban Planning Program at the Federal University of Parana (UFPR). Revit was utilized for Building Information Modeling (BIM) and Twinmotion was used for 3D Rendering.
This project envisions a flexible, accessible and sustainable facility for professional and amateur practice of basketball, futsal, handball and volleyball, with a seating capacity of 1,300 spectators. Designed for a site within a Federal University of Parana campus, the building integrates into its surroundings through terrain manipulation strategies.
The structural system primarily utilizes concrete and steel, ensuring durability and cost-effectiveness. A shed-style roof maximizes natural lighting, while solar panels optimize energy efficiency. The facade design adapts to solar orientation, balancing daylight and shading.
